About the topic

Fuel cell is a device/technology to converse chemical energy of the fuel cell to electric energy directly, high efficiently, and environmental benignly, it has worldwide recognized as one of the most promising energy technologies in the new century. Currently, the commercialization of proton exchange membrane fuel cell technology has been emerged in China, Japan, USA and some European countries. However, the high cost and poor durability are still the problems hindering the progress of the widespread commercialization of fuel cells, although tremendous progress in fuel cell technologies has been achieved in past decade. Electrocatalyst is one of the most important materials for fuel cell, it plays a crucial role for the performance, cost and durability of fuel cells, thus, huge attention has been paid to develop new catalysts and understanding their electrocatalysis mechanism. To display the innovations and progresses on the fuel cell catalysis in recent years, promoting fuel cell’s application and commercialization, we here propose a special issue to collect the latest research works and reviews about the advances in fuel cell catalysis.

Abstract

The rational design of efficient electrocatalysts for oxygen reduction reaction (ORR) is the key to developing fuel cells and metal-air batteries. Carbon-supported iron-based materials, as the most promising electrocatalysts for ORR, have drawn much attention as they are cost-effective and exhibit high activity. Abstract

Fuel cells based on renewable synthetic fuels are promising alternatives to fossil fuel combustion for efficient electricity production. Much focus has been placed on hydrogen as a chemical fuel, but being a flammable gas, there are challenges with its safe handling.
